B: Criterion B: Organization and development (/6)


How effectively are ideas organized and developed?
Marks

The work does not reach a standard described by the descriptors below.

12

The organization and development of ideas is mostly ineffective.

34

Ideas are organized and developed mostly effectively.

56

Ideas are organized and developed effectively.
